  • **Can AI actually read your page?** ChatGPT, Perplexity, Claude and Google's AI Overviews fetch pages very differently from your browser — no JavaScript, tight timeouts, and a robots.txt rulebook of their own. Lekta fetches a URL exactly the way they do and grades what survives, **A+ to F**. This is the technical half of **AEO** (answer engine optimization) and **GEO** (generative engine optimization): before a model can cite you, it has to be able to fetch you, parse you, and find one sentence worth quoting. **The loop this server was built for:** `Audit https://mysite.com/pricing with Lekta, apply the fixes it lists, audit it again, and show me the difference.` Your agent gets a graded verdict, a ranked fix plan with the exact markup to paste, and a diff that proves the change landed. Repeat until A+. **Four layers, 100 points:** **Access** 25 — do the ~17 AI crawler tokens get past robots.txt? **Indexability** 25 — how much content survives without JavaScript? **Answerability** 30 — is there a single quotable sentence an engine can lift? **Recency** 20 — can a model tell when this page was last true? **What this is not:** a rank tracker. Lekta will not tell you how often ChatGPT mentions your brand. It tells you whether your page can be read and quoted when it does — the part you can actually fix. **No black box.** Every finding cites its basis — an RFC, a vendor doc, or a dated measurement we ran. The engine is versioned with a public changelog: a score never moves without a published shift table. **Tools:** `lekta_audit` (fresh fetch) · `lekta_report` (cached read) · `lekta_fix_plan` (ranked, paste-ready) · `lekta_diff` (before/after) · `lekta_my_sites` Listing tools is open.
